Lawrence Wallen is Professor at the University of Technology Sydney's School of Architecture, specializing in Interior Architecture. Previously Head of School Design at UTS (2009-2018) and Professor at Zurich University of the Arts, his research explores cosmopoiesis, virtual models, and performative approaches to spatial design. His creative practice includes residencies at Darat al Funun (Jordan) and exhibitions worldwide.
Research interests focus on virtual environments, scenographic epistemologies, and the intersection of art with architectural theory. Recent work examines how digital models facilitate world-making in interdisciplinary contexts.
Publications demonstrate consistent exploration of design pedagogy, cultural landscapes, and technological innovation. A 2021 cluster of articles analyzes virtual modeling's impact on theatre and spatial practice.
- Bogliasco Fellowship (2017, 2020)
- ARC Linkage Projects Grant for scenography research (2018-2020)
- KTP Visiting Fellowship (2017)
Directs the IKEA x UTS Future Living Lab, fostering industry-academia collaboration in sustainable design. Supervises doctoral candidates investigating performative architectures and digital heritage.
